Sorel Joan of Arctic II Waterproof Boot

The Sorel Joan of Arctic II Waterproof Boot excels in extreme cold weather protection due to its robust construction and high-performance materials. The waterproof leather upper, combined with a seam-sealed waterproof construction, effectively repels moisture, a critical feature for snowy and slushy conditions. Its removable 200g ThermoPlus™ felt inner boot provides exceptional insulation, rated for temperatures as low as -32°C (-25.6°F), maintaining warmth without excessive bulk. The vulcanized rubber shell offers additional waterproofing and durability, while the proprietary Sorel Aero-Trac™ outsole delivers reliable traction on icy surfaces, minimizing the risk of slips.

This boot represents a strong value proposition for individuals prioritizing warmth and waterproofing in harsh winter environments. While its aesthetic leans towards utilitarian, the durability and comfort it offers for prolonged outdoor activity are significant. The boot’s relatively heavy weight might be a minor drawback for some, but it is commensurate with the level of protection provided. The quality of the materials and the proven performance in sub-zero temperatures justify its mid-to-high price point, making it a sound investment for those who regularly face challenging winter conditions.

Blundstone Thermal Series Boot

The Blundstone Thermal Series Boot distinguishes itself with a sophisticated blend of style and practical winter functionality, making it a versatile choice for urban and light outdoor use. The incorporation of sheepskin lining throughout the boot, including the footbed, provides excellent thermal insulation and a luxurious feel, effectively wicking away moisture to keep feet dry and comfortable. The premium leather upper is treated to be water-resistant, offering a good defense against light rain and snow. The shock absorption system, featuring PORON® XRD™ in the heel strike zone, contributes to all-day comfort and reduces fatigue, a notable advantage for extended wear.

Considering its performance and aesthetic, the Blundstone Thermal Series Boot offers a compelling value for those seeking a stylish yet functional winter footwear option. Its durability, stemming from the robust construction and quality leather, suggests a long lifespan, amortizing the initial cost effectively. While not designed for extreme arctic conditions or deep snow trekking, its ability to handle typical winter weather with comfort and ease makes it a practical and fashionable choice for daily wear. The price point reflects the premium materials and craftsmanship, positioning it as a worthwhile investment for discerning consumers.

Columbia Minx Mid Omni-Heat Infinity Boot

The Columbia Minx Mid Omni-Heat Infinity Boot prioritizes lightweight warmth and advanced thermal regulation, making it an excellent option for moderate winter conditions and active pursuits. Its standout feature is the Omni-Heat™ Infinity thermal reflective lining, which bounces body heat back to the wearer, significantly enhancing warmth without adding substantial weight. The Omni-Tech™ waterproof and breathable membrane ensures that feet remain dry from both external moisture and perspiration. The 200g insulation further contributes to its thermal capabilities, providing ample warmth for temperatures down to approximately -32°C (-25.6°F).

This boot presents a strong value proposition for individuals seeking a balance of warmth, waterproofing, and agility. The innovative thermal lining is demonstrably effective, and the lightweight design enhances comfort and reduces fatigue during activity. While the outsole might offer less aggressive traction on extremely slick surfaces compared to more specialized boots, it provides adequate grip for most winter environments. The competitive price point, considering the advanced insulation technology and waterproofing, positions the Minx Mid Omni-Heat Infinity Boot as a highly practical and cost-effective choice for everyday winter wear and light outdoor recreation.

UGG Adirondack Boot III

The UGG Adirondack Boot III offers a significant upgrade in winter performance from its more casual counterparts, providing robust waterproofing and substantial warmth. The waterproof leather and suede upper, coupled with a waterproof breathable membrane, effectively shields feet from moisture. The boot is lined with a plush 10mm UGGplush™ wool blend for superior insulation, and features a removable Kiltie for added insulation and style. Its outsole is constructed from a durable, cold-weather rubber compound, designed to maintain flexibility and provide reliable traction in icy conditions, with a temperature rating down to -20°C (-4°F).

The Adirondack Boot III represents a considerable investment, but its performance and brand reputation justify the premium price for those who value both warmth and a recognized aesthetic. The combination of UGG’s signature comfort with enhanced weather resistance and traction makes it a compelling option for those who encounter cold and wet conditions regularly. While it may be heavier than some athletic-oriented winter boots, its superior insulation and the overall quality of materials offer excellent value for consumers seeking a durable and stylish winter boot that delivers on warmth and protection.

Kamik Momentum 3 Boot

The Kamik Momentum 3 Boot is engineered for serious winter conditions, offering a high level of warmth, waterproofing, and durability at a competitive price point. Its construction features a waterproof nylon upper and a seam-sealed waterproof bootie, ensuring that moisture is effectively excluded. The boot is insulated with 3M™ Thinsulate™ insulation, a well-regarded material for its warmth-to-weight ratio, rated for temperatures down to -40°C (-40°F). The SNOWTF™ rubber outsole provides excellent grip on snow and ice, and the adjustable lacing system with a quick-release buckle allows for a secure and customized fit.

This boot delivers exceptional value for its performance characteristics, making it a practical choice for individuals who need reliable protection in extreme cold. The combination of effective insulation, robust waterproofing, and aggressive traction at its price point is hard to match. While the aesthetics are more functional than fashionable, the comfort and the ability to withstand severe winter weather are paramount. For consumers prioritizing warmth and reliable performance in harsh climates without breaking the bank, the Kamik Momentum 3 Boot represents a wise and cost-effective investment.

Materials and Construction: The Foundation of Winter Footwear

When selecting the best women’s shoes for winter, the materials and construction are paramount to ensuring both warmth and durability against the elements. For upper materials, prioritize water-resistant and insulating options like treated leathers, synthetics with waterproof membranes (such as Gore-Tex), and durable nylon. These materials offer a barrier against snow and slush while allowing for breathability to prevent discomfort from moisture buildup. The internal lining is equally critical; look for plush materials like fleece, wool, or faux fur to provide superior insulation and a soft feel against the skin.

The sole of a winter shoe plays a crucial role in traction and stability on icy or slick surfaces. Rubber outsoles with deep, aggressive treads are ideal for providing grip. Consider the lug pattern and depth, as these directly impact how well the shoe can bite into snow and ice. Additionally, a well-constructed sole should be flexible enough for comfortable walking yet rigid enough to offer support and prevent foot fatigue during extended wear. The midsole, often made from EVA foam or polyurethane, contributes to cushioning and shock absorption, enhancing overall comfort, especially on uneven terrain.

Pay close attention to the waterproofing and seam-sealing techniques employed in the shoe’s construction. Many high-quality winter boots feature fully sealed seams to prevent water penetration, even in wet conditions. Look for waterproof membranes integrated into the shoe’s construction, not just a surface treatment that can wear off. The lacing system or closure mechanism also contributes to a secure and comfortable fit, helping to keep snow and cold air out. Options like speed laces, D-rings, or sturdy zippers can make a significant difference in ease of use and the ability to achieve a snug fit.

Finally, the overall craftsmanship and attention to detail are indicators of a shoe’s longevity and performance. Examine the stitching, adhesives, and the integration of different components. A well-made winter shoe will exhibit uniform stitching, no visible glue seams, and a seamless transition between the upper, midsole, and outsole. These subtle cues often reflect a commitment to quality that translates to a shoe that can withstand the rigors of winter wear season after season, providing reliable protection and comfort.

Maintaining and Caring for Your Winter Footwear

Proper maintenance is crucial for extending the lifespan and ensuring the optimal performance of your winter shoes. After each wear, especially in wet or snowy conditions, it is essential to clean off any accumulated dirt, salt, or mud. For most materials, a damp cloth is sufficient. For more stubborn dirt on leather or synthetic uppers, a mild soap and water solution can be used, followed by a thorough wipe-down. Always avoid harsh chemicals or abrasive cleaners, as these can damage the materials and waterproofing.

For leather footwear, conditioning is a vital step to prevent drying, cracking, and water damage. Regularly applying a leather conditioner or balm will keep the material supple and replenish its natural oils. For suede and nubuck, specialized cleaning brushes and sprays are recommended to maintain their texture and color. It’s important to address stains as soon as possible using products specifically designed for these delicate materials.

Waterproofing treatments should be reapplied periodically, especially for shoes that are frequently exposed to moisture. Many manufacturers offer waterproofing sprays or waxes that can be applied to the exterior of the shoes to restore their water-repellent properties. Follow the product instructions carefully, ensuring the shoes are clean and dry before application, and test the product on an inconspicuous area first.

Finally, proper storage is key to preventing damage and maintaining the shape of your winter shoes. Store them in a cool, dry place away from direct sunlight or heat sources, which can degrade materials and cause fading. Using shoe trees, particularly cedar ones, can help absorb moisture, maintain the shoe’s shape, and prevent odor. Ensure the shoes are completely dry before storing them, and if storing for an extended period, consider placing them in their original box or a breathable shoe bag.

1. Traction and Sole Design: Navigating Icy Terrains

The most crucial aspect of winter footwear is its ability to provide reliable traction on slippery surfaces. The sole of a winter boot is not merely a foundation; it’s a critical safety feature. High-quality winter shoes incorporate deep, aggressive lugs or tread patterns designed to grip ice, snow, and wet surfaces effectively. Materials like rubber compounds with added silica or specialized polymers are engineered for enhanced flexibility and grip at low temperatures, preventing the sole from becoming stiff and losing its traction. Independent laboratory tests often measure a shoe’s coefficient of friction on various surfaces; look for brands that cite such data or have a reputation for superior outsole performance. For instance, some brands utilize proprietary rubber formulations that maintain elasticity even below freezing, offering a discernible advantage over standard rubber which can harden and become slick. The spacing and depth of the lugs are also vital; widely spaced, deep lugs shed snow and mud more efficiently, preventing them from becoming packed and creating a smooth, dangerous surface. Consider the intended use: hiking boots will feature more aggressive treads than urban-focused boots, but both need to prioritize safety.

Furthermore, the lug geometry plays a significant role in preventing slips and falls. Siping, the process of creating small, thin slits within the larger lug patterns, mimics the biting edges of a tire and significantly increases surface area contact with ice. Research by podiatrists and biomechanics experts indicates that siped soles can reduce the risk of slips by up to 40% on icy surfaces compared to boots without this feature. Additionally, the heel counter and its integration with the outsole are important. A well-defined heel that extends slightly beyond the heel of the foot provides better stability and reduces the likelihood of the foot sliding forward within the boot on inclines. When evaluating soles, feel the rubber for flexibility and examine the depth and pattern of the tread. Many reputable brands will even offer replacement soles with specific winter traction capabilities, a testament to the importance of this feature.

2. Waterproofing and Breathability: The Dual Imperative of Dryness

Maintaining dry feet is paramount for comfort and preventing frostbite during winter. Therefore, the waterproofing capabilities of women’s winter shoes are non-negotiable. High-quality winter footwear typically employs advanced membrane technologies, such as GORE-TEX or proprietary waterproof/breathable fabrics, integrated into the shoe’s construction. These membranes are designed with microscopic pores that are small enough to prevent water molecules from entering but large enough to allow water vapor (sweat) to escape. The effectiveness of these membranes is often measured by their hydrostatic head rating, indicating the pressure of water they can withstand before leakage. A rating above 10,000mm is generally considered excellent for outdoor footwear. Beyond the membrane, the construction of the shoe itself is crucial. Sealed seams and gusseted tongues, where the tongue is attached to the upper along its sides, create a continuous barrier against water ingress.

However, waterproofing must be balanced with breathability to prevent the accumulation of moisture from within. When the body generates heat and perspires, this moisture needs an escape route. If a shoe is entirely sealed without adequate breathability, the internal environment can become damp, leading to cold and discomfort, even if no external water has entered. Breathability is often quantified using a Moisture Vapor Transmission Rate (MVTR), which measures how much water vapor can pass through a material in a 24-hour period, typically expressed in grams per square meter. Look for boots with an MVTR of at least 10,000g/m²/24hr for optimal performance. Many advanced winter boots utilize layered construction, where the waterproof membrane is sandwiched between a durable outer material and an insulating lining, ensuring both protection from the elements and efficient moisture management. The choice between leather and synthetic uppers also influences breathability, with some treated leathers offering a good balance, while highly breathable synthetic materials can sometimes compromise on extreme water resistance without proper membrane integration.

3. Insulation and Thermal Regulation: Combating Extreme Cold

Effective insulation is the cornerstone of warm winter footwear, preventing heat loss from the feet to the frigid external environment. The type and amount of insulation used in a boot significantly dictate its thermal performance. Common insulating materials include Thinsulate™ (a microfiber insulation known for its warmth-to-weight ratio), PrimaLoft® (a synthetic down alternative offering excellent loft and compressibility), and genuine down (known for its superior warmth and lightness, though it loses insulating properties when wet). The “gram” rating of insulation, such as 200g, 400g, or 600g, indicates the weight of the insulating material per square meter. A higher gram rating generally equates to greater warmth, but it’s also important to consider the density and loft of the insulation, as these factors influence its ability to trap air, which is the primary insulator.

The construction of the insulated boot also plays a vital role in thermal regulation. Insulated liners that are removable can offer greater versatility, allowing users to adjust warmth based on conditions and dry them separately. Furthermore, the interaction between the insulation and the internal footbed can impact heat retention. Footbeds made from materials like EVA (ethylene-vinyl acetate) or wool can provide an additional layer of insulation and moisture-wicking properties. Some winter boots also incorporate reflective thermal linings, which reflect body heat back towards the foot, further enhancing warmth without adding significant bulk. When assessing insulation, consider the anticipated temperature range of use. For milder winter conditions, 200g of insulation might suffice, while extreme cold necessitates 400g or more. It’s also beneficial to consider the breathability of the insulation itself; some synthetic insulations are engineered to allow some air circulation, preventing overheating during strenuous activity.

4. Fit and Support: Comfort and Injury Prevention

A proper fit is paramount for both comfort and injury prevention, especially when navigating challenging winter terrain. Ill-fitting boots can lead to blisters, chafing, and even more serious issues like sprains due to instability. When trying on winter boots, it’s essential to wear the type of socks you intend to use during the winter. This ensures an accurate assessment of the boot’s internal volume and how snugly it will fit. Look for ample toe room; when standing, you should be able to wiggle your toes freely, as this promotes circulation and prevents them from getting cold. However, the heel should remain secure, with minimal slippage when walking. Many winter boots incorporate advanced lacing systems that allow for customized tightening and support around the ankle and arch.

Beyond basic fit, consider the ankle support offered by the boot. Higher-cut boots generally provide superior ankle stability, which is crucial for preventing twists and falls on uneven or icy surfaces. The arch support within the boot is also important for long-term comfort and preventing foot fatigue, especially during extended periods of wear. Many high-performance winter boots feature anatomically shaped footbeds and internal support structures that cater to the natural contours of the foot. Consider the weight of the boot as well; excessively heavy footwear can lead to fatigue and increase the risk of tripping. Brands often use lightweight yet durable materials in their construction to mitigate this. When evaluating fit, walk around the store on different surfaces if possible, paying close attention to any pressure points or areas of discomfort. The goal is a snug, supportive feel that allows for natural foot movement without excessive play.

5. Durability and Materials: Longevity Through Robust Construction

The harsh conditions of winter demand footwear that can withstand significant wear and tear. The durability of women’s winter shoes is directly linked to the quality of the materials used and the overall construction. High-quality uppers are typically made from full-grain leather, treated synthetics, or robust nylon fabrics, all chosen for their abrasion resistance and ability to maintain integrity in cold and wet environments. Full-grain leather, when properly treated, offers excellent durability and molds to the foot over time, but it requires regular maintenance to prevent drying and cracking. Advanced synthetic materials and ballistic nylon are often lighter and more resistant to water absorption, but their long-term abrasion resistance can vary.

The construction methods employed are equally important. Goodyear welt construction, a traditional and highly durable method where the upper is stitched to a welt strip that is then attached to the sole, allows for resoling and significantly extends the life of the boot. Cemented construction, while often lighter and more flexible, is generally less durable and cannot be resoled. Look for reinforced stitching, particularly at stress points like the toe cap and heel counter. The quality of the hardware, such as eyelets and hooks, also contributes to durability; rust-resistant metal hardware will last longer and maintain functionality. Many manufacturers also employ protective coatings or rubberized rands around the base of the boot to guard against scuffs and impacts from rocks and ice. When assessing durability, examine the stitching for uniformity and strength, and feel the weight and density of the materials used. Understanding the warranty offered by the manufacturer can also be an indicator of their confidence in the product’s durability.

What type of insulation is best for winter shoes?

The “best” type of insulation for winter shoes is subjective and depends on individual needs and the severity of the climate. Synthetic insulations, such as Thinsulate or PrimaLoft, are highly favored for their ability to retain warmth even when damp. They are also lightweight and breathable, contributing to overall comfort. The warmth of synthetic insulation is often measured in grams per square meter (e.g., 200g, 400g), with higher numbers generally indicating greater warmth.

Natural insulations like shearling, wool, and down also offer excellent thermal properties. Shearling and wool are known for their exceptional warmth, moisture-wicking capabilities, and natural breathability, making them comfortable for a wide range of winter conditions. Down, while incredibly lightweight and warm, can lose its insulating power when wet. Therefore, for the most demanding winter environments, particularly those with significant moisture, well-designed synthetic or wool-based insulations often provide a more reliable and consistent level of warmth.

How can I ensure a proper fit for winter boots?

Achieving a proper fit for winter boots is paramount for both comfort and the effectiveness of insulation. It’s advisable to try on winter boots at the end of the day, as feet tend to swell slightly throughout the day. Wear the type of socks you intend to wear with the boots, as this can significantly affect the fit. Ensure there is about a thumb’s width of space between your longest toe and the front of the boot when standing. Your heel should remain relatively snug and not lift excessively when you walk, as this can cause blisters and reduce warmth.

Pay attention to the overall volume of the boot and how it accommodates your foot. Avoid boots that feel too tight, as this can restrict circulation and lead to cold feet, even with good insulation. Conversely, boots that are too loose will cause your feet to slide, leading to discomfort and potential injury. Consider the width of the boot as well, especially if you have wider feet. Many brands offer different width options, and trying on a variety of styles can help you identify the most comfortable and supportive fit for your specific foot shape.

What is the importance of outsole grip in winter footwear?

The outsole is the foundation of a winter shoe’s performance, and its grip is arguably the most critical factor for safety and stability on slippery surfaces. Winter conditions, such as ice, snow, and wet pavement, significantly reduce the coefficient of friction between your shoe and the ground. A well-designed winter outsole features deep, multidirectional lugs or treads that are specifically engineered to bite into these surfaces, providing enhanced traction. Materials like specialized rubber compounds are often used for their durability and grip in cold temperatures, as some rubber can become stiff and less effective in the cold.

The pattern and depth of the tread are also crucial. Aggressive lug patterns help to displace snow and mud, preventing the outsole from becoming clogged and losing its grip. Furthermore, some winter outsoles incorporate features like siping (small, thin slits) or even embedded micro-spikes made of hard materials like carbide. These elements provide additional biting edges for superior traction on ice. Investing in footwear with a robust and thoughtfully designed outsole is a direct investment in your safety and ability to navigate winter conditions confidently.

How do I care for my winter boots to ensure longevity?

Proper care and maintenance are essential for prolonging the life and performance of your winter boots. For leather boots, regular cleaning with a damp cloth to remove dirt and salt is important. After cleaning, apply a waterproofing spray or wax specifically designed for leather to replenish the protective barrier. For synthetic materials, a mild soap and water solution is generally effective for cleaning. It is crucial to allow boots to air dry naturally at room temperature; avoid placing them near direct heat sources like radiators or fireplaces, as this can damage the materials and adhesives.

Regularly inspect your boots for any signs of wear and tear, such as loose stitching or damage to the outsole. Address any minor issues promptly to prevent them from becoming larger problems. For boots with removable insoles, consider taking them out to air out and dry separately to prevent odor buildup and ensure the interior remains dry. Storing your boots in a cool, dry place away from direct sunlight when not in use will also help preserve their condition and materials.
